Lemon Posset

If you’re looking for a simple yet elegant dessert, lemon posset is the answer. This classic British treat combines the tartness of fresh lemons with the richness of cream, creating a silky-smooth custard that melts in your mouth. With minimal ingredients and easy preparation, lemon posset is perfect for any occasion. Serve it chilled for a refreshing finish to your meal, and watch your guests be impressed by its delightful flavor and presentation.

Ingredients

  • 2 cups heavy cream
  • 1 cup granulated sugar
  • 1/2 cup fresh lemon juice
  • 1 tablespoon lemon zest
  • Mint leaves, for garnish
  • Sliced lemons, for garnish

Servings and Cooking Time

This recipe makes 4 servings. Preparation time is about 10 minutes, with a chilling time of at least 4 hours.

Nutritional Value

Each serving (approximately 1/2 cup) contains 350 calories, 30g fat, 25g carbohydrates, and 3g protein. This nutritional information is based on one serving.

Step-by-Step Cooking Process

  1. In a saucepan, combine heavy cream and sugar over medium heat.
  2. Stir until the sugar completely dissolves, bringing the mixture to a simmer.
  3. Once simmering, remove from heat and let it cool for 5 minutes.
  4. Add fresh lemon juice and lemon zest to the cream mixture, stirring well.
  5. Pour the mixture into serving glasses or bowls.
  6. Cover with plastic wrap and refrigerate for at least 4 hours, or until set.
  7. Once set, remove from the refrigerator and garnish with mint leaves.
  8. Top with sliced lemons for an additional touch.
  9. Serve chilled and enjoy this refreshing dessert!
  10. Store any leftovers in the fridge for up to 2 days.

Alternative Ingredients

You can substitute heavy cream with coconut cream for a dairy-free version. Additionally, use alternative sweeteners like honey or agave syrup for a different flavor profile.

Serving and Pairings

Lemon posset pairs beautifully with fresh berries, shortbread cookies, or a light fruit salad. A cup of herbal tea or sparkling water enhances the dining experience.

Storage and Reheating

Store lemon posset in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 2 days. It is not suitable for freezing due to changes in texture. Serve chilled directly from the fridge.

Cooking Mistakes

  • Not allowing the mixture to cool before adding lemon juice can cause it to curdle.
  • Overheating the cream can lead to a burnt taste.
  • Skipping the chilling time results in a runny texture.
  • Using bottled lemon juice may affect the flavor.
  • Not straining the mixture can leave lumps in the posset.
  • Rushing the cooling process can ruin the dessert’s consistency.
  • Using old lemons can result in a bitter taste.

FAQs

What is lemon posset?

Lemon posset is a traditional British dessert made from cream, sugar, and lemon juice, resulting in a smooth custard-like treat that is chilled before serving. It’s known for its simplicity and refreshing flavor.

How long does lemon posset last?

Lemon posset can be stored in the refrigerator for up to 2 days. It’s best consumed fresh, but if stored properly, it can maintain its flavor and texture for a short period.

Can I make lemon posset ahead of time?

Yes, lemon posset is ideal for making ahead of time. Prepare it a day in advance and allow it to chill in the refrigerator, making it an excellent choice for dinner parties.

Is lemon posset gluten-free?

Yes, lemon posset is naturally gluten-free as it contains no flour or gluten-containing ingredients, making it suitable for those with gluten sensitivities.

Can I use other citrus fruits?

Absolutely! While lemon is traditional, you can experiment with other citrus fruits like lime or orange to create different flavor variations of posset.
